    I don't want to get too far off topic due to the seriousness of the thread but a bike generally goes a lot further than the rider. The places you'd hit a wall at Gateway are where you transition from infield to oval and aren't very fast sections of the track. The exception is T1 - it's the fastest and most dangerous portion - you're literally threading the needle between two concrete walls at very high speed.
